i was kinda suprised that holding on the 'alt'-key when moving around my pictures didn't help placing them precisely anymore, in microsoft office professional 2010
.so maybe this solution can help others as well: 1) right click on the picture so the tab "Picture tools - format" pops up on the top bar. 2) click on the tab "Picture tools - format" > then choose 'align' > then 'grid settings' 3) now uncheck the first box, which is called 'snap objects to other objects' this did the trick for me. hope it helps others!
